mirror of
https://github.com/magefree/mage.git
synced 2025-12-20 18:50:06 -08:00
...
This commit is contained in:
parent
aa152f40e6
commit
40a7ab9a4f
5 changed files with 4 additions and 2 deletions
Binary file not shown.
Binary file not shown.
Binary file not shown.
|
|
@ -115,6 +115,8 @@ public class Main {
|
||||||
|
|
||||||
private static void deleteSavedGames() {
|
private static void deleteSavedGames() {
|
||||||
File directory = new File("saved/");
|
File directory = new File("saved/");
|
||||||
|
if (!directory.exists())
|
||||||
|
directory.mkdirs();
|
||||||
File[] files = directory.listFiles(
|
File[] files = directory.listFiles(
|
||||||
new FilenameFilter() {
|
new FilenameFilter() {
|
||||||
@Override
|
@Override
|
||||||
|
|
|
||||||
|
|
@ -35,6 +35,7 @@ import java.util.concurrent.ConcurrentHashMap;
|
||||||
import java.util.concurrent.ExecutorService;
|
import java.util.concurrent.ExecutorService;
|
||||||
import java.util.concurrent.Future;
|
import java.util.concurrent.Future;
|
||||||
import java.util.logging.Logger;
|
import java.util.logging.Logger;
|
||||||
|
import mage.Constants.Zone;
|
||||||
import mage.abilities.Ability;
|
import mage.abilities.Ability;
|
||||||
import mage.cards.Card;
|
import mage.cards.Card;
|
||||||
import mage.cards.Cards;
|
import mage.cards.Cards;
|
||||||
|
|
@ -199,11 +200,10 @@ public class GameController implements GameCallback {
|
||||||
}
|
}
|
||||||
|
|
||||||
public void cheat(UUID sessionId, UUID playerId, DeckCardLists deckList) {
|
public void cheat(UUID sessionId, UUID playerId, DeckCardLists deckList) {
|
||||||
Player player = game.getPlayer(playerId);
|
|
||||||
Deck deck = Deck.load(deckList);
|
Deck deck = Deck.load(deckList);
|
||||||
game.loadCards(deck.getCards(), playerId);
|
game.loadCards(deck.getCards(), playerId);
|
||||||
for (Card card: deck.getCards()) {
|
for (Card card: deck.getCards()) {
|
||||||
player.putOntoBattlefield(card, game);
|
card.putOntoBattlefield(game, Zone.OUTSIDE, playerId);
|
||||||
}
|
}
|
||||||
updateGame();
|
updateGame();
|
||||||
}
|
}
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ue